The us national Institute of view, constantly looking for new ways of dealing with the visually impaired and spends a lot of time and money on research and development. One of the most successful contractors in recent times has been the establishment of the living retina of the human eye using 3D-bioprinting.
Retinal disease may be different. Some of them are called diseases, some appear with age, but they somehow need to be treated, because the world is a lot blind and visually impaired people for whom technology print living retina can be a salvation.
The Institute has launched a program in which began to collect studies by American scientists on methods of treatment of the retina. Despite the abundance of innovative approaches, best recognized project of scientists from the University of Maryland — that their method was not only innovative, effective and simply reproducible.
The proposed method allows you to create a layerwise 3D printing live retinal of several layers of Mature neurons. This method may be useful not only in trials but also to treat a number of diseases.
The founders of the program within which the research was conducted, we intend to continue the competition, so for the next few years will provide researchers a million dollars so they can continue working and ultimately to improve their development.
